Mercedes Benz SLR Project: Waverley Brownall And McLaren

The Mercedes-Benz SLR McLaren is a grand tourer car, created by Automotive giants McLaren and Mercedes-Benz.
From designer Gorden Wagener’s vision, this car was built in Portsmouth and at the McLaren Technology Centre in Surrey, England. This car was sold from the year 2003 to 2010.
Variants of this model include: 722 Edition, 722 GT, SLR Stirling Moss and the Roadster (sept 2007.) The McLaren edition was announced after the SLR was discontinued (2010-2011). The 25-unit McLaren edition was based on the earlier SLR designs (besides the Stirling Moss.)
What solution did Wavereley Brownall provide?
Our experienced engineers designed and produced a special brake pipe elbow at our manufacturing facility in Essex. The elbow fitting was made from a special alloy with a unique coating that allowed for maximum performance.
The SLR features Sensotronic Brake Control. Made from carbon-ceramic material, the SLR’s brake disks provide great stopping power and fade resistance – especially when compared to steel discs. More information on the Mercedes Benz SLR brake system can be found on Wikipedia.

5 Facts About The Mercedes Benz SLR
- Mercedes Benz first presented their ideas and vision of the SLR at the North American International Auto Show in 1999.
- The SLR McLaren was succeeded by the Mercedes-Benz SLS AMG and the McLaren 12C.
- SLR stands for “Sport Leicht Rennsport” (Sport Light Racing.)
- The supercharged engine is a 5.4L M155 SLR V8.
- The SLR’s designer. Gorden Wagener, became Chief Of Design for Mercedes-Benz in 2008 when he was 39 years old.
